Here's a summary of the rating - sharing a little bit of insight about this unannounced release: The action-adventure game is rated 'E10+' and contains animated blood and fantasy violence. As spotted on social media, the ESRB for North America recently rated the Beyond Good and Evil 20th Anniversary Edition for multiple platforms including the Nintendo Switch.
